Position Overview

The Product Manager-EMG owns the positioning and success of assigned products within our EMG diagnostics portfolio in the marketplace. This strategic role focuses on developing and executing comprehensive plans that cover current Natus market segments and extend beyond them, driving the product from inception to the end-of-life activities, and ensuring global market success. This position takes ownership of marketing design inputs (MDI) incremental changes and new product introductions, translating market needs into successful product launches through a comprehensive approach that integrates product specifications, clinical data, reimbursement, and market access strategies.

Required

  • Bachelor’s degree in a relevant field (Engineering, Business, Marketing, or Healthcare), MBA or advanced degree preferred
  • Certified Nerve Conduction Technologist (CNCT) / Registered Nerve Conduction Study Technologist (R.NCS.T) Certification
  • 5+ years of experience in product management or marketing in healthcare/medical device industry
  • Demonstrated success in product launches and commercialization
